Train disturbance near Clark and Lake station

Please note:
This is not an official report. The headline and summary are generated by automated AI systems from public-safety dispatch audio. Always verify with official sources.

As discussed during the dispatch call, an apparent disturbance occurred on a train near Clark and Lake station in Chicago. A male passenger, described as being in his early twenties, appeared aggressive toward the train operator and raised his fists. Law enforcement assistance was requested, possibly including a K-9 unit or officers from the Chicago Police Department.
